Company Overview

Interactive Brokers Group, Inc. (Nasdaq: IBKR) is a global financial services company headquartered in Greenwich, CT, USA, with offices in over 15 countries. We have been at the forefront of financial innovation for over four decades, known for our cutting-edge technology and client commitment.

IBKR affiliates provide global electronic brokerage services around the clock on stocks, options, futures, currencies, bonds, and funds to clients in over 200 countries and territories. We serve individual investors and institutions, including financial advisors, hedge funds and introducing brokers. Our advanced technology, competitive pricing, and global market help our clients to make the most of their investments.

Talent Acquisition Specialist - APAC/HR Generalist 

Job Description & Requirements:

  • Lead the full recruitment life cycle across all hiring levels for the APAC region (Hong Kong, China, Japan, Singapore, and Australia). Ensure a smooth candidate experience from pre-employment to onboarding.
  • Work closely with the country HR and regional Talent Acquisition head to understand and support the local hiring needs, ensuring alignment with country-specific market trends and business requirements.
  • Collaborate with line managers and business leaders in each country to understand job requirements and adjust recruitment strategies to match local business needs.
  • Support the hiring process and maintain all HR functions, including maintaining and updating employee information on a timely basis and new hire onboarding.
  • Responsible for planning, organizing, and coordinating operations and activities related to HR operations and functions.
  • Manages the overall talent acquisition process, including writing and posting job descriptions, advertising, sourcing, interviewing, making recommendations, and negotiating competitive offers.
  • Develop and implement regional Employer Branding and Sourcing strategies, including exploring social media platforms (e.g., LinkedIn) and partnerships with regional universities to drive internship programs and talent pipelines.
  • Manage regional recruitment databases, ensuring accurate data management, documentation, and analysis for continuous improvements in the recruitment process.
  • Maintaining data integrity within our applicant tracking system.
  • Understanding the dynamics of diverse groups.
  • Assist in regional HR projects and ad hoc assignments as required by management.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ree or master’s degree required.
  • 4+ years of relevant experience in talent acquisition, preferably in a regional role covering APAC markets.
  • Experience in working closely with country HR or TA teams to support country-specific hiring needs.
  • Professional proficiency in at least one additional language (Cantonese or Mandarin) is highly preferred.
  • Self-sufficient and able to work with minimum direct supervision.
  • Outstanding communication skills, organizational and negotiation skills.
  • Experience with tools and technology, including an Applicant Tracking System, HR People Management System, and LinkedIn Recruiter functionality, would be preferable.
  • MS Office- including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ook.
